How does your Therapist compare?
Number of Therapists in Chino, CA
100+
Average cost per session
$150
Therapists in Chino, CA who prioritize treating:
| 93% | Anxiety |
| 86% | Depression |
| 69% | Relationship Issues |
| 68% | Grief |
| 61% | Stress |
| 58% | Self Esteem |
| 57% | Trauma and PTSD |
Average years in practice
14 Years
Top 3 insurances accepted
| 82% | Aetna |
| 69% | Cigna and Evernorth |
| 66% | Anthem |
How Therapists in Chino, CA see their clients
| 57% | Online Only | |
| 43% | In Person and Online |
Gender breakdown
| 82% | Female | |
| 17% | Male | |
| 1% | Non-Binary |
